首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
听雨巷卖杏花
掘友等级
前端
获得徽章 5
动态
文章
专栏
沸点
收藏集
关注
作品
赞
97
文章 69
沸点 28
赞
97
返回
|
搜索文章
赞
文章( 69 )
沸点( 28 )
以前我没得选,现在我只想用 Array.prototype.reduce
对于新手来说, reduce 没有 map、 forEach、 filter 等数组方法那么友好。但是不得不说,它们能干的事情, reduce 一个不落下,直呼“B神”。 写这篇文章的目的就是想给大家好好的介绍一下 reduce 它有多“骚”。 第一个参数是回调函数(必选),第…
编写高质量可维护的代码:Awesome TypeScript
高质量可维护的代码应具备可读性高、结构清晰、低耦合、易扩展等特点。而原生的 JavaScript 由于其弱类型和没有模块化的缺点,不利于大型应用的开发和维护,因此,TypeScript 也就应运而生。 TypeScript 是 JavaScript 的一个超集,它的设计初衷并不…
🔖TypeScript 备忘录:如何在 React 中完美运用?
一直以来,ssh 身边都有很多小伙伴对 TS 如何在 React 中运用有很多困惑,他们开始慢慢讨厌 TS,觉得各种莫名其妙的问题降低了开发的效率。 其实如果运用熟练的话,TS 只是在第一次开发的时候稍微多花一些时间去编写类型,后续维护、重构的时候就会发挥它神奇的作用了,还是非…
可视化拖拽组件库一些技术要点原理分析
建议结合源码一起阅读,效果更好(这个 DEMO 使用的是 Vue 技术栈)。 1. 编辑器 先来看一下页面的整体结构。 这一节要讲的编辑器其实就是中间的画布。它的作用是:当从左边组件列表拖拽出一个组件放到画布中时,画布要把这个组件渲染出来。 用一个数组 componentDat…
10 个 GitHub 上超火的 CSS 奇技淫巧项目,找到写 CSS 的灵感!
一般人没事的时候刷刷朋友圈、微博、电视剧、知乎,而有些人是没事的时候刷刷 GitHub ,看看最近有哪些流行的项目。 久而久之,这差距就越来越大,因此总会有开源信息的不对称,有哪些优秀的前端开源项目值得学习的也不知道。 初步前端与高级前端之间,最大的差距可能就是信息差造成的。 …
精选高频 VS Code插件,让你多陪陪npy!
高亮显示你的 TODO、FIXME,支持自定义关键字和外观,可以起到良好的提示作用。 解决冲突后配合使用完美格式化代码,能交给机器做的一定要学会偷懒。 实时高亮匹配标签,不用在 HTML 中眼花缭乱的找标签了。 快速生成 console.log() ,调试利器,妈妈再也不用担心…
前端:写在 30 岁之前
马上就要到 29 岁生日,也将踏入了 30 岁的旅程,在此写一篇随笔。 刚开始工作总是热情十足、活力四射的去做一件事,希望能够做得更好,更棒。但慢慢的发现,有些事情不是全靠一个人能完成的,因为能独立完成的天才实在太少了,而更多的是努力的人。 从认识到自己是一个平凡的人开始,可能…
烤透 React Hook
我们来研究一下最近天天都在使用 React Hook。说起 Hook,烧烤哥也用了好一阵子了,但是一直不知道 Hook 背后到底是怎么运作的,在出现 Bug 的时候只能靠一半猜一半试来解 Bug,这显然是不行的。所以,今天开始就让我们来把 React Hook 慢慢烤透,以便在…
if-else代码优化的八种方案
代码中如果if-else比较多,阅读起来比较困难,维护起来也比较困难,很容易出bug,接下来,本文将介绍优化if-else代码的八种方案。 如果if-else代码块包含return语句,可以考虑通过提前return,把多余else干掉,使代码更加优雅。 使用条件三目运算符可以简…
肉联帮团队前端代码规范
代码规范参考借鉴自各个团队规范,提供肉联帮前端团队规范。 camelCase(驼峰式,也叫小驼峰命名,e.g. userInfo) PascalCase(帕斯卡命名式,也叫大驼峰命名,e.g. UserInfo) kebab-case(短横线连接式,e.g. user-info…
下一页
个人成就
文章被点赞
3
文章被阅读
4,621
掘力值
89
关注了
29
关注者
12
收藏集
1
关注标签
19
加入于
2018-03-01